About The Position

This Gardener / Horticulturist's primary responsibility consists of maintaining, and assisting in the maintenance of the landscape at the Edgefield property as directed by the Garden Manager or Assistant Garden Manager. The tasks needed to achieve this will include; hand weeding, watering, planting, transplanting, mulching, edging garden beds, pruning, shearing, dead heading herbaceous and woody plants, cultivation and grooming in the assigned gardens, staking, fertilizing, soil care, clearing debris, detection and treatment of pests and diseases affecting plants, weed control, keeping hard surfaces areas (patios, walkways, curbing, stairways, stairwells, parking lots) dean of debris, daily monitoring gardens for possible damage in the landscape and making necessary repairs or prevention, removing garbage from garden beds. This position requires knowledge of all phases of plant cultural care, with performing the appropriate tasks throughout the seasons. Sub-divisional duties within the garden departments operations may include propagation of plants from the property, seed propagation, greenhouse production and maintenance, nursery production and maintenance, seasonal decor and floristry, crafting gifts of a plant nature for plant sales, assisting customers at plant sales, assisting in vegetable garden maintenance, harvest, and production, processing plant product for multi-department use. The Gardener/Horticulturist may be required to operate small equipment including but not limited to a string trimmer, edger, lawn mower, leaf blower, small tractor, ride-on equipment, and hand power tools for minor construction and repairs. The position may require small irrigation repairs and lawn care. This position necessitates prolonged physical work, the ability to lift up to 50 lbs., perform repetitive tasks, and exposure to outdoor conditions throughout the year. The position requires effective multi-tasking in an occasionally fast-paced environment, working within an often limited time frame to accomplish garden tasks of the season. The Gardener/Horticulturist must be able to work both independently and as a member of the team.
